On Wednesday 12 October 2005 15:05, Kasper Skårhøj wrote:

> When I studied the example page I realized the broken link stems from a
> feature I never implemented.
>
> When I wrote "Inside TYPO3" and "TYPO3 Core API" I wanted to link to other
> documentation. Instead of using absolute URLs to the website I chose to
> link to other documents on my local hard drive.
>
> I knew back then that these links would not work without changes to the
> typo3.org software. My intension was to implement that when links were
> pointing to a manual.sxw file in an extension directory, I would make an
> automatic look up and create the correct typo3.org link when the document
> was rendered online. But I never got that far.
>
> Now, the idea of creating inter-document links is fine still I believe, but
> we need to implement this. So this might be a note for Robert when he
> improves the documentation display?

I'm working on a solution and will present it shortly.
